  • Abstract
    The paper deals with the modelling of batch biotechnological processes based on the Takagi–Sugeno (TS) fuzzy model. Two possible process descriptions namely the input–output TS fuzzy model and state-space TS fuzzy model are discussed. A parameterised input–output TS fuzzy model is proposed. The model identification is based on the extended structure and parameter identification procedure by means of product-space fuzzy clustering. It compensates the insensibility of the clustering procedure with respect to the parameters that are maintained at a constant level during the batch fermentation. Parameterised input–output TS fuzzy model and state-space TS fuzzy model of xanthan gum production by strain Xanthomonas campestris IST-342 are introduced as a meter of illustration.
